最近因为电脑重装系统,所以所有软件全部需要重装,上次安装mysql不记得具体步骤了,这次重装过程记录下来。
1.首先去官网下载mysql8.0的社区版解压包。地址:https://dev.mysql.com/downloads/mysql/
如果下载慢的话可以装个迅雷,迅雷代理浏览器内部下载工具下载速度很快。
2.安装好后就解压到指定的目录中,window+r打开任务创建,输入cmd打开dos命令窗口,切换到指定的目录
例如我解压在E:\mysql\mysql-8.0.17-winx64\bin目录下,执行mysqld --initialize初始化数据库
3.执行完初始化命令后,可以发现解压路径下多了一个data的文件夹,在里面找到 计算机名.err的文件,并打开可见,图中圈住的全部为初始密码
4.现在继续打开dos命令窗,在当前路径下使用mysqld install 安装window服务
5.安装提示success后,可以准备启动数据库并连接了。
net start mysql #启动数据库
mysql -u root -p #使用root连接数据库
net stop mysql #关闭数据库
执行上面启动和连接后,将第三步的密码copy输入即可连接成功
6.修改初始密码,使用 ALTER USER "root"@"localhost" IDENTIFIED BY "123456";可以将密码更改为123456,当然你可以随意修改,再提升ok之后,使用quit退出登录,再使用新密码重新登录
7.安装基本完成了,现在为了每次开启不需要切换目录,我们将路径加到环境变量的path中去即可。
PS:另外附加一个使用sqlyog连接mysql8.0出现报错的问题,感谢网友
Error No.2058 Plugin caching_sha2_password could not be loaded
这里在dos命令窗连接后执行
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'123456';#123456是你密码